Apricot Cheesecake Bars
0 Likes
Prep Time:
25 minutes
Total Time:
4 hours 5 minutes
Indulge in this luxurious and creamy cheesecake for a truly decadent treat.
Ingredients:
  • 2 cups Gold Medal™ all-purpose flour
  • 3/4 cup butter or margarine, softened
  • 1/3 cup light corn syrup
  • 2 packages (8 ounces each) cream cheese, softened
  • 1 cup light corn syrup
  • 2 teaspoons vanilla
  • 3/4 cup apricot preserves
  • Powdered sugar, if desired
Instructions:
  • Preheat the oven to 375°F. Grease a 13x9x2-inch rectangular pan. In a large bowl, mix flour, butter, granulated sugar, 1/3 cup corn syrup, and salt with an electric mixer on low speed until dough forms. Press the dough evenly into the pan.
  • In a medium bowl, whip cream cheese until smooth on medium speed. Add eggs and beat until well combined. Stir in 1 cup of corn syrup and vanilla until mixture is smooth. Pour over the dough.
  • Bake for 35 to 40 minutes until edges are lightly golden brown and filling is set. Allow bars to cool slightly, then stir preserves and spread over the bars. Refrigerate for at least 3 hours until chilled.
  • To make 64 bars, cut into 8 rows by 4 rows. Then cut each bar diagonally in half. Dust with powdered sugar right before serving and store covered in the refrigerator.
